Morning came too soon, and Emma lay in bed for too many minutes, in that halfway place between asleep and awake. Her sleep had been fitful, haunted by dreams of weddings with ill-fitting gowns and babies being snatched from her, and special meals cooked and burned. But then, toward the end of the dream, Ma showed up. She didn’t say anything, just took Emma in her arms, held her and let her cry.

Now Emma relished the last moments of her mother’s presence, not ready to say goodbye. It all felt so real. But alas, the pinky-white edges of Ma’s face faded, her scent evaporated, and the dream was gone.

Emma forced leaden feet onto the cold floor, shuffled to the kitchen—it seemed only a few minutes ago she’d made that cup of tea—and started a pot of oatmeal.

And it dawned on her, this would probably be her life. Every single morning, fixing two breakfasts, a simple one for herself and an elaborate one for her employer. A black hole closed over her spirit. No light. No air. How long could she survive without hope?

But she’d keep doing it, for Pa. For Lyndel. For Skye. She’d keep doing it, to help care for the ones she loved.

Just as Ma had done for her, all those years.
